What the knowledge base contains
The knowledge base currently includes 20+ published articles organised across 18 categories, covering everything from account registration to group management, NajmBahar finances, project investment, and cooperative elections. Each article has a title, excerpt, full content, and category label. Featured articles are promoted at the top of the browsing view. Articles are written and reviewed by the EarthCoop team. How NajmHoda uses the knowledge base
Every time you send a message in the NajmHoda chat widget, the Steward agent runs an automatic content search before generating a reply. The search works as follows:- Keyword extraction — The Steward extracts up to five keywords from your question.
- Multi-source search — It queries three sources simultaneously: KB articles (matching title and excerpt), blog posts (matching title and content), and FAQ entries (matching question and answer text).
- Result ranking — Up to three results are retrieved from each source, giving the agent up to nine pieces of supporting content per question.
- Prompt injection — The matched articles, their categories, excerpts, and URLs are passed to the AI model alongside your question, so the answer is grounded in authoritative platform documentation.
- Reference links in response — Any KB articles or blog posts used in the answer appear as clickable links in the response, so you can read the full source.
NajmHoda searches the title and excerpt of each article, not the full body text. Keep this in mind if you are wondering why a very specific phrase from inside an article did not surface — try asking in broader terms if your first question returns limited results.

What is the difference between a KB article, a blog post, and a FAQ?

How articles stay up to date
You do not need to worry about NajmHoda giving you outdated information. The platform keeps content current automatically:- When an admin publishes, updates, or deletes a KB article, blog post, or FAQ entry, the Steward agent’s content cache is cleared instantly.
- The next question NajmHoda receives after a content change triggers a fresh query, so the answer will reflect the latest published content.
- The content summary is cached for up to one hour to keep responses fast. In practice this means NajmHoda is always current within one hour of any content change — and often immediately, because any new question after an update rebuilds the cache from scratch.
